2005 Season

The 2005 season settled with the New York Yankees making their first playoff appearance since 1980. That year, they won the World Series. This year? It took an two extra games to get into the AL East Division Championship Series against the Washington Senators, after two ties forced the team to beat the Philadelphia A's and Baltimore Orioles to advance.

In the AL West, the Portland Beavers made good use of their first season in their new league and new city, making the playoffs after several decades as Los Angeles third team. The Dodgers also made the playoffs in the NL West as the wild card in that division.

The Giants ran away with the NL East, winning 111 games and the Cincinnati Reds stole the NL East wild card away from the Toronto Blue Jays on the last day, to advance to the postseason.

AL EAST:
Washington Senators (86-76)
New York Yankees (86-78)

AL WEST:
Houston Astros (98-64)
Portland Beavers (87-75)

NL EAST:
Tampa Bay Giants (111-51)
Cincinnati Reds (89-73)

NL WEST:
Milwaukee Brewers (92-70)
Los Angeles Dodgers (91-71)

PLAYOFFS:
AL EAST DIVISION CHAMPIONSHIP SERIES: New York def. Washington 4-2
AL WEST DIVISION CHAMPIONSHIP SERIES: Portland def. Houston 4-3

NL EAST DCS: Tampa Bay def. Cincinnati 4-1
NL WEST DCS: Milwaukee def. Los Angeles 4-3

AL CHAMPIONSHIP SERIES: Portland def. New York 4-0
NL CHAMPIONSHIP SERIES: Milwaukee def. Tampa Bay 4-0

2005 WORLD SERIES: Portland def. Milwaukee 4-2

This is the first title for the Beavers who moved to Portland this season, but who'd been in Los Angeles from 1965-2004. Milwaukee won their first NL pennant since 1978, which is also the last time they claimed the World Series. The Beavers franchise last made the World Series in 1991 as the Los Angeles Stars out of the NL, but lost that year to the Denver Bears.
